Abstract

This community service activity was designed to enhance the financial literacy and reporting capabilities of PT HSB as part of efforts to strengthen sustainable business practices. The program focused on introducing the fundamental concepts of financial statements, including balance sheets, income statements, and cash flow reports, while emphasizing their role in decision-making, accountability, and transparency. Through workshops, mentoring sessions, and hands-on training, participants gained practical knowledge and skills in preparing, analyzing, and utilizing financial reports to support strategic business development. The activity also highlighted the importance of accurate and timely financial reporting in ensuring compliance, attracting potential investors, and supporting long-term business sustainability. The outcomes of this program showed an increased awareness among PT HSB stakeholders regarding the critical role of financial reporting in improving organizational performance and competitiveness, thereby contributing to the company’s resilience and sustainable growth.
